# Environments: Retention Sweeper (Larkfield)

The Larkfield sweeper runs in dev, staging, and prod, deleting records past their retention class on a nightly schedule. Dev uses synthetic data only; staging mirrors prod policies at one-tenth volume. Deletions are tombstoned for 14 days before hard purge, and every sweep emits an audit manifest to the compliance bucket. Prod sweeps require dual sign-off to change cadence. For review, the active sweeper configuration in prod is as follows.

config for kawig-kagug:
WENETH_PIN=0097
WENETH_TENANT=silath
WENETH_METRICS_HOST=metrics.weneth.qirvangrid.example
WENETH_SEAL=seal_9505f14d
WENETH_STANDBY_TEAM=sorox

Runbook fragment – outbound repairs. So, the old Fenwright longcase clock is finally heading to Tobb & Merrily Horologists for its overdue service. Wrap the movement separately from the case, pad the pendulum in the blue foam sleeve, and log both pieces in the repairs ledger before anything leaves the building. Corden Couriers will collect Wednesday morning from the loading bay at Marsh Lane. Don't let it sit unattended. The hand-over instruction for the courier follows:

drop instructions, hahip-badug: the quenox ralath courier leaves the kaseth fraiel rusiel tameth belys istdor ralion giliel ledger at gate 7830 under passcode 165413

Quick heads-up on Pinwheel UI versioning: we cut a minor release every sprint, and anything touching component props needs a changeset file in the PR. No changeset, no merge — the bot will nag you. Majors are rare and go through the design council first. The full policy, with examples of what counts as breaking, lives on the internal page below.

wiki page, bahip-yahip: https://grafana.qirvanlabs.corp/browse/display/projects/cc3a1b9dbfc9

## Query Planner Regression

Since the Ostrel 4.2 upgrade, the planner occasionally chooses a full scan on the shipments table when the tenant filter is parameterized. The workaround in this branch pins the index hint for affected queries; please review the hint placement carefully, as it must not apply to the archival path. Benchmarks comparing planner choices before and after the upgrade, plus the reproduction script, are documented on the internal page linked below.

wiki page, kahog-hahig: https://vault.zemvargrid.internal/display/deploy/repo/settings/merge_requests/job/settings/6f3b933774dbc5320a4daa18